Here at Mondraker we thrive on that sensation. We live and work in one of Europe’s most arid regions, surrounded by dry, rocky, loose terrain where grip is often non-existent. Those feelings, that experience, led us to create in perhaps the most appropriate place possible our best gravel bike imaginable: the new Mondraker ARID.

We don’t want to bore you with the details but we think you’ll be interested in this. Stealth Air Carbon is our elite-level carbon fibre construction process. The carbon fibre which makes up an ARID frame is designed, cut and assembled in such a manner that we’ve managed to create the most comfortable, the most vertically compliant fully rigid frame to ever come out of our workshops.

And to top it all off, regardless of its gravel bike label, ARID meets and exceeds the same strict ISO standards as all of our full-on mountain bikes. You see, lateral stiffness and power transfer don’t have to be incompatible with small-bump compliance and comfort.

During the Stealth Air Carbon fabrication process we optimize every tube and every joint to best meet the design criteria, whether to increase stiffness and responsiveness from the bottom bracket or headtube areas, or to improve compliance from the rear triangle for better grip and comfort. The stiffness and responsiveness of the main frame is specially noticeable when you put the power down and lends itself to greater pedalling efficiency and acceleration on hardpack.

Altogether, the compliance of the seat stays combined with the stiffness of the frame equal greater average speed over unforgiving terrain. It’s something you’ll notice from the very first time you turn the cranks.

Specification

Frame Arid Stealth Air Carbon, in-tube storage, T47 bottom bracket, tapered head tube, HHG internal cable routing, 12×142mm rear axle, 1X drivetrain design, Flatmount brake compatible.
Headset Onoff IS52/IS52, 1-1/8”, 1.5” head tube, sealed bearings, Internal cable routing.
Stem Onoff S9 7075 CNC, 31.8mm barbore, rise: -7º, length: S size: 60mm, M size: 70mm, ML size 70mm, L size: 80mm, XL size: 90mm
Quoted Weight 1.25kg
Max System Weight 120kg – The maximum system weight is the maximum total weight of the bike, rider and any luggage combined

Bike Classification

Bike Classification Category 2
Intended Use Leisure riding and trekking under moderate effort
Intended Terrain Paved surfaces, unpaved roads and gravel paths with moderate uphill and downhill gradients. Under these conditions, contact with uneven terrain and repeated loss of tire contact with the ground may occur. Drops are limited to 15 cm or less
Recommended riding skills No special riding skills required
